Eamon Coyne, as the Founder of Big Impact Project, exemplifies a forward-thinking approach to organizational development and employee wellness. With a robust background in operations and strategic management, Eamon has dedicated his career to fostering environments where teams thrive and organizational metrics are not just met but exceeded. His expertise in change management and process improvement has been pivotal in driving positive transformations within various organizations.
One of Eamon's hallmark initiatives is the development and launch of a comprehensive corporate-level health and wellness program that emphasizes the four pillars of wellness: Intentional Movement, Mindful Nutrition, Quality Sleep, and Mental Resilience. This innovative program goes beyond traditional wellness metrics, such as step counting and calorie tracking, by providing companies with a holistic suite of resources and information. Eamon’s vision is to create a culture of well-being that not only enhances employee satisfaction but also boosts productivity and engagement across the board.
His skills in cross-functional team leadership and organizational consulting enable him to effectively collaborate with diverse teams, ensuring that wellness initiatives are tailored to meet the unique needs of each organization. Eamon’s passion for building and developing teams is evident in his commitment to new hire training and entrepreneurship development, where he empowers individuals to take ownership of their roles and contribute to a thriving workplace culture. Through public speaking and strategic outreach, Eamon continues to inspire leaders to prioritize employee wellness as a cornerstone of organizational success, making a lasting impact in the field of human resources and operations management.
